TROPO_PATH_DELAY Exchange format v 1.2_TUVienna Format version of 2014.07.10 # # This file contains tropospheric slant and zenith path delays and wet mapping factor. # # Created by: Armin Hofmeister, Technische Universität Wien # # Created with RADIATE program developed by Armin Hofmeister # Version: 2.0_Fortran # Subversion: global_limit # # File created on: # 2018-07-30 | 13:49:52.503 # # Data content: # Ray-tracing results for session: # 07MAY24XU##### # Total number of observations: # 69 # Total number of different observing stations: # 3 # # Chosen ray-tracing options: # Assignment of observations to the epochs of the numerical weather model: # one_epoch_per_obs # Method of vertical interpolation (horizontal treatment): # profilewise # Method of numerical weather model usage: # Full grid information used. # Ray-tracing approach: # pwl # Station coordinate catalogue-file: # vlbi.ell # # Numerical weather model used: # Epoch 1: 2007052418 | Grib-file resolution: res_lat= 1.000 deg, res_lon= 1.000 deg # # Origin and use of the observational data: # Observational data (scan number, source, observation time, site, azimuth, elevation) # as well as pressure- and temperature-values provided in this file originate from the # AzEl-file created by VieVS. # The reported pressure- and temperature-values have not been used for the ray-tracing. # Ray-tracing used temperature- and pressure-values only from the numerical weather # model and the standard atmosphere model. # # # --------------------------------------------------------------------------------------- # ----------------------------------- File description ---------------------------------- # --------------------------------------------------------------------------------------- # # 1) Header record -- the first record line should have a signature: # TROPO_PATH_DELAY Exchange format v N.N_additional Format version of YYYY.MM.DD # stating the version and date of the format # # The header record allows to distinguish a valid file in the TROPO_PATH_DELAY # format from files in other formats. # # 2) E-records section # E-record has letter E in the first field. # It specifies the experiment name. # # 3) H-records section # H-record has letter H in the first field. # It specifies the secondary experiment name. # # 4) M-records section # M-record has letter M in the first field. # The M record keeps the model identifier. # # 5) U-records section # U-record has letter U in the first field. # The U record instructs analysis software how to use the data. # Analysis software may override this recommendation. # # 6) S-records section # S-record has letter S in the first field. # It defines the name and coordinates of each site. A site cannot be # defined more than once. # # 7) O-records section # O-record has letter O in the first field. # It defines the circumstances of the observation: # the time tag, site ID, azimuth and elevation in the local # topocentric coordinate system, surface atmospheric pressure and # surface air temperature, slant and zenith path delay and # wet mapping factor. # # Records, which start from # character, are considered as comments. # # Format of an S-record: # ---------------------- # # Field 1:1 A1 -- Record ID. Should be letter S. # field 2:3 a2 delimiter: blanks. # Field 4:11 A8 -- 8-letter long site identifier. # May contain any characters with decimal codes 32-255, but # blanks are allowed only at the end of the site identifier. # This site identifier should be unique among S-records. # This field should not necessarily have a special meaning. # field 12:13 a2 delimiter: blanks. # Field 14:26 F13.4 -- X site coordinate in a crust fixed reference frame. # Unit: meter # field 27:27 a1 delimiter: blank. # Field 28:40 F13.4 -- Y site coordinate in a crust fixed reference frame. # Unit: meter # field 41:41 a1 delimiter: blank. # Field 42:54 F13.4 -- Z site coordinate in a crust fixed reference frame. # Unit: meter # field 55:56 a2 delimiter: blanks. # Field 57:64 F8.4 -- Geodetic latitude of site, # interval: [-90; 90], positive to north. # Unit: degree # field 65:65 a1 delimiter: blank. # Field 66:73 F8.4 -- Geodetic longitude of site, # interval: [0; 360[, increasing towards east. # Unit: degree # field 74:74 a1 delimiter: blank. # Field 75:81 F7.2 -- Height of site above the reference ellipsoid. # Unit: meter # # Format of an O-record: # ---------------------- # # Field 1:1 A1 -- Record ID.
